Amăna Takaful extends SLADA partnership

Amăna Takafu extended its partnership with the Sri Lanka Auto-sports Drivers' Association (SLADA) for the second consecutive year.

General Manager, Sales and Marketing, Amăna Takaful, Adel Hashim said, "It has been a exciting experience for us to associate ourselves with SLADA. Also the belief that 'driving fast gives a thrill in the race, while driving safe gives a thrill on the road' communicates a clear message of responsible driving to the public.

"We need to encourage people to support safe driving on roads as accidents and fatalities are increasing leaving many people helpless," he said.

SLADA runs six popular racing events, Fox Hill Super Cross, Gunners Super Cross, Sigiriya Rally Cross, Cavalry Super Cross, Gajaba Super Cross and Rotherham Circuit with the Army, Military Academy and Air Force.

President, SLADA, Yoga Perera said, "SLADA is striving to reach international racing standards. It is developing local talent to compete in international races while attracting international riders and drivers to take part in local races.

We opted for Amăna Takaful as our insurance partner, as we believe that Amăna Takaful is able to handle the risk."

"Amăna Takaful has displayed speed, reliability and world class service.

Therefore, SLADA was more than happy to continue this partnership in the coming year as well," he said.
